Air Berlin Posts Huge Loss For 2011
Air Berlin may now have a shareholder with strong financial backing, and it may now be a member of the Oneworld alliance. But Europe's sixth largest airline will have to make substantial changes in 2012 in order to become a viable business. The carrier posted a massive €271 million ($360.4 million)...
